This summer our garden produced quiet a harvest of Hungarian hot banana peppers and jalapeno peppers. We decided to stuff them. The recipe for the stuffing is bellow the video.

The Stuffing for Peppers

1 pack of cream cheese (8oz)

1/2 cup of crumbled blue cheese

1 cup of cheddar cheese

1/2 cup of salsa

2 tspn of lime juice

1/2 tspn of slat

1/2 tspn of granulated garlic

Black pepper to taste

About a dozen of hot banana or jalapeno peppers, cut in half lengthwise with seeds and membranes removed.
